How they compare

Canada currently reports 3.45 trillion US dollar against 2.68 trillion US dollar in Hong Kong, China, a difference of 769.85 billion US dollar.

That makes Canada's figure about 1.3 times Hong Kong, China's.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 29 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Canada ahead.

Canada ranks 6th and Hong Kong, China ranks 8th of 164 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Canada averaged higher in 3 and Hong Kong, China in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Canada Hong Kong, China Difference Ahead
1990s 373.86 billion US dollar 283.45 billion US dollar 90.40 billion US dollar Canada
2000s 662.20 billion US dollar 631.13 billion US dollar 31.08 billion US dollar Canada
2010s 1.33 trillion US dollar 1.59 trillion US dollar 268.67 billion US dollar Hong Kong, China
2020s 2.79 trillion US dollar 2.31 trillion US dollar 479.67 billion US dollar Canada

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The International Investment Position (IIP) is a statistical statement that shows at a point in time the value of financial assets of residents of an economy that are claims on nonresidents or are gold bullion held as reserve assets; and the liabilities of residents of an economy to nonresidents.
